Multicultural Round is upon us. As such, we at VAFA HQ wish to celebrate those within our league from diversified cultures and ethnicities, and recognise them for the role they play in our association.
Our latest edition centres on one of Kew Bears’ most mercurial players, Nawid Zaher.
By William Balme
“Nawid Zaher plays for the Kew Bears, and was born in Afghanistan. He is a commerce graduate, a versatile half forward flanker and now an employee at ANZ.
One of the great blokes at Kew Football Club, Nawid is one of the classiest players in the Division 1 reserves, and has played a bunch of games in the seniors.”
